The choir was voted ‘Top of the Pops’ in Welcome to Yorkshire and LNER’s “Song for Yorkshire” contest,
Their Treasures of Yorkshire song was inspired by the county’s diversity, history, wide-ranging attractions, features, traditions and as a fantastic place to live or visit, with some Yorkshire humour and a rousing chorus.
